This section defines the scope of ABA services within Pennsylvania's Chapter 5240 framework, specifying what behavior analytic services, behavior consultation-ABA, assistant behavior consultation-ABA, and BHT-ABA services each entail, including clinical direction, ITP development and oversight, functional analysis, and face-to-face behavioral interventions. It also restricts assistant behavior consultation-ABA and BHT-ABA providers from delivering interventions beyond their qualifications. Facility operators must ensure staff providing these services operate only within their credentialed scope of practice.

Code § 5240.87 - ABA services provision State Regulations Compare (a) Behavior analytic services and behavior consultation-ABA services consist of clinical direction of services to a child, youth or young adult; development and revision of the ITP; oversight of the implementation of the ITP and consultation with a child's, youth's or young adult's treatment team regarding the ITP. (b) In addition to the services listed in subsection (a), behavior analytic services include functional analysis. (c) Assistant behavior consultation-ABA services consist of assisting an individual who provides behavior analytic services or behavior consultation-ABA services and providing face-to-face behavioral interventions. (d) BHT-ABA services consist of implementing the ITP. (e) An individual who provides assistant behavior consultation-ABA services and BHT-ABA services may not provide interventions requiring skills, experience, credentials or licensure that the individual does not possess.
